What baby food can hamster have?

Baby hamsters will likely benefit from wheat germ cereal early in their development, so sprinkle a little close to the nest. Also small seeds such as millet are good for hamster pups, even those younger than 10 days old. Place a whole sprig of millet in the cage as an extra treat for the mother.

What food is poisonous to hamsters?

Foods You Should Not Feed Hamsters
  • Apple seeds.
  • Raw beans.
  • Raw potatoes.
  • Almonds.
  • Citrus fruit.
  • Garlic.
  • Onions.
  • Rhubarb leaves or raw rhubarb.

Can hamsters eat baby corn?

Hamsters can eat raw or steamed corn, as well as dried corn kernels. They should not be fed canned corn or creamed corn due to the high sodium content. This goes for baby corn as well, which is usually sold canned or pickled and may be difficult to find fresh.

Can hamsters eat eggs?

Yes! Eggs are an excellent source of protein, as well as vitamin A, B vitamins, and iron. Hamsters can have eggs cooked in a variety of ways, including scrambled, baked, hard-boiled, soft-boiled, or oil free pan-fried eggs. It is extremely important to not feed your hamster raw egg whites.

Can hamsters have cheese?

Hamsters should get no more than a pea-sized amount of cheese just once or twice a week. Choose a cheese that is low in fat and salt, like low-fat cottage cheese or mozzarella. Avoid fatty or salty cheeses like aged cheddar, parmesan, and processed cheese products.

Can hamsters eat bacon?

Can hamsters eat bacon? No, hamsters cannot eat bacon, as it is cured, heavily salted meat. Hamsters have a hard time digesting red meat and too much salt can dehydrate them and raise their cholesterol levels. Feeding your hamster bacon can result in diabetes, obesity, heart disease, trichinosis, and even cancer.

Can hamsters have steak?

Cooked chicken and cooked beef are safe to feed to hamsters. Raw meat should never be given to hamsters, and meat should be cooked without any seasonings. You can also feed canned (wet) dog food to a hamster. Regardless of which meat you choose to give your hamster, don’t give them too large of a portion.
